The chip is called Tensor, and it’s the first system-on-chip (SoC) designed by Google. The company has “been at this about five years,” he said, though CEO Sundar Pichai wrote in a statement that Tensor “has been four years in the making and builds off of two decades of Google’s computing experience.” Tensor is an ARM chip designed around a TPU, or Tensor Processing Unit. The mobile chip was co-designed with Google’s AI researchers and the TPU is based on their larger versions in the company’s data centers.
